Before my passion for quilting began, I was a cake decorator for 20+ years.

The printing company I work for has an annual pumpkin carving contest and I have taken 1st place two out of the last three years. I decided not to enter a pumpkin this year, but still wanted to do something........so I made this pumpkin cake.

It is two carrot cakes baked in Bundt pans with cream cheese icing. The leaves are made with Wilton Candy Melts, melted and then put in deocrator bags and piped out the outlines with one color and filled in with the other. The stem is an ice cream cone dipped in the melted Candy Melts
